     Pork Loin Oven Baked

Category   Entrees - Maindishes
Sub Category   None
Preptime   10 minutes

Ingredients
Pork Loin Roast 1lb x 5.5 minutes equals baking time
salt and pepper
dry seasoning anything you desire
one half inch water in roastiong pan with roast in pan
 

Instructions
Preheat oven to 500 degrees. Remove tenderloin from refrigerator. Season meat as desired. Place seasoned meat in an uncovered roasting pan allow to get to room temp, add one half inch water to pan when roasting, put meat fat down in pan,then put on a shelf in the bottom one third of your oven do not open oven during cooking
Bake EXACTLY 5.5 minutes PER POUND. Adjust according to your oven's accuracy and heat retention. DO NOT OPEN OVEN DURING BAKING OR AFTER BAKING WHILE ROAST RESTS
Turn oven OFF and DO NOT open oven door for 45 to 1 hour, IF you are using a probe thermometer and it alerts that internal meat temp is at 140 degrees. Leave pork in turned off oven for 1 hour. Roast should be done, very slightly pink in the center, and very moist.
After resting 10 minutes, the roast should reach a safe 145 to 150 degrees.
Serving Suggestions
Cut into slices, can be served with a gravy or sauce
